Anonymous wrote:Got the letter too. The score is in the 99th percentile. Does any score guarantee kids placement in AAP or not? We are in a center school.


No score guarantees placement, and NNAT is relatively unimportant. Some combo of NNAT and CoGat lead to automatic referral (being "in pool"), but being in pool does not guarantee AAP placement.
